The Autoplay feature on YouTube makes it easier to decide what to watch next. When Autoplay is on, another related video will automatically play after a video ends.
Keep in mind:
- For users aged 13-17 on YouTube, Autoplay is turnedย offย by default. If youโre 18 or over, Autoplay is turnedย onย by default.ย All users can change their Autoplay settings.
- You can have different Autoplay settings for different devices. For example, you can set Autoplayย to be “On” in the YouTube app on your mobile device, butย set it to “Off” when watching YouTube on your computer.
- If you’re connected to a mobile network, Autoplay will stop automatically if you’veย been inactive for 30 minutes. If you’re on Wi-Fi, Autoplay will stop automatically after 4 hours.
Autoplay on your mobile device
At the end of a video, the video player will show whatโs going to play next. If you scroll past the video player or type something, like a comment or a search, the next video won’t automatically play.
Turn Autoplay on or off
- Go to the watch screen of any video.
- At the top of the video player, tap the Autoplay switchย to set it toย Onย

Autoplay on your computer
At the end of a video, the video player will show whatโs going to play next. If you scroll past the video player or type something, like a comment or a search, the next video won’t automatically play.
Turn Autoplay on or off
- Go to the watch screen of any video.
- At the bottom of the video player, click the Autoplay switch to set it toย Onย

Autoplay on your TV
Autoplay on the YouTube app on your TV
To change your Autoplay settings on the YouTube app on your TV:
- Open the YouTube app on your TV.
- Go toย Settingsย
.
- Scroll toย Autoplay.
- Select the options to turn Autoplayย Onย orย Off.
Autoplay while casting to your TV
If youโve connected your TV to your phone or tablet, you can use your device to control Autoplay.
- Connect your mobile device to your TV device and pick a video to play.
- To expand your queue and viewย your Autoplay settings, tap the control bar at the bottom of the screen.
- Use the switch to turn Autoplay off.
Autoplay on your Google Assistant Smart Displays
Turn Autoplay on or off
If youโre using YouTube on your Smart Display and want to turn Autoplay on or off:
- Open the Home App on your mobile device.
- Tap the Smart Display you would like to modify.
- Tapย Settings.
- Tapย Notifications & digital wellbeing.
- Tapย YouTube Settings.
- There are two ways you can control Autoplay settings for your Smart Display:
- If youโre voice matched, Autoplay can be turned on or off for you, and
- Autoplay can be turned on or off for all other users.
